The Truth Will Out!--Eventually

2005-03-14 19:32:18.017731+00 by petronius 1 comments

The big scoop has arrived! In 1962 the US conducted secret nuclear tests in the Sudan, and the Sudanese government wants an explanation, as does Al Jezeera....oh, nevermind.

#Comment Re: made: 2005-03-14 22:18:24.707063+00 by: Dan Lyke

Giggle. Hey, I'm adding the Journalism & Media topic to this one because it speaks to trusting sources...